Corrugated roof repair services involve assessing and restoring roofs made from corrugated metal sheets, which are commonly used in both residential and commercial properties. These services typically include identifying issues such as rust, corrosion, leaks, and physical damage, then implementing appropriate repairs to restore the roof’s integrity. Repair specialists may replace damaged panels, seal leaks, reinforce seams, and address underlying structural concerns to ensure the roof remains functional and durable over time.
Corrugated roof repairs are essential for resolving common problems like water infiltration, which can lead to interior damage and mold growth if left unaddressed.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ause panels to deteriorate, develop rust, or become loose, compromising the roof’s protective barrier. Repair services help extend the lifespan of corrugated roofs by addressing these issues promptly, preventing more extensive damage that could require costly replacements or structural repairs.

Material Replacement Costs - Replacing corrugated roofing panels typically costs between $3 and $8 per square foot, depending on the material type. For a standard 200-square-foot section, prices may range from $600 to $1,600.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on your roof's size and material preferences.
Repair Service Pricing - Repair costs for corrugated roof damage generally fall between $200 and $1,000,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or patchwork might be closer to $200, while extensive repairs could reach higher amounts. Contact local service providers for accurate quotes tailored to your needs.
Labor and Installation Fees - Labor charges for corrugated roof repair or replacement typically range from $50 to $100 per hour. Total costs depend on project complexity and roof size, with larger or more complex jobs costing more. Local contractors can offer detailed estimates after assessing the work involved.
Additional Cost Factors - Factors such as roof accessibility, material choice, and existing roof condition can influence overall costs. Unexpected issues may add to expenses, so obtaining multiple quotes from local pros is recommended for a clear understanding of potential costs. Prices vary by location and project specifics.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common issues with corrugated roofs? Common problems include rust, leaks, cracks, and damaged panels caused by weather or age.
How can I tell if my corrugated roof needs repairs? Signs include visible rust, water stains, sagging areas, or persistent leaks during heavy rain.
What repair options are available for corrugated roofs? Repairs may involve patching leaks, replacing damaged panels, or applying protective coatings.
How long do corrugated roof repairs typically last? The longevity of repairs depends on the extent of damage and quality of materials used, but proper fixes can last several years.
